Asset Integration

The Asset Integration perspective should provide an overview of the physical parts of the product, including sensors, antennas, battery / power supply, HMI, and on-board computer. The focus is how these different elements are integrated with the asset itself. For example, where exactly on the asset would the antenna be located, where to position the main board, battery, etc.

Hardware Architecture

Depending on the requirements of the AIoT system, custom hardware development can be an important success factor. The complexity of custom hardware design and development should not be underestimated. From the hardware design point of view, a key artefact is usually the schematic design of the required PCBs (Printed Circuit Boards).

Robovac hardware architecture

An key issue with custom hardware is to secure the supply side - either manufacturing the hardware internally, or finding a suitable manufacturer. For smart, connected solutions w, mass manufacturing is typically not as much an issue, because of the smaller volumes typically required. In this case, the required hardware can be produced in a smaller lab.
